The Brimble kiosk watchdog keeps plugins honest: if your plugin hangs the render loop or hogs memory, the watchdog restarts the shell and logs the offender. You don't get to configure it — the limits are fleet-wide and enforced before your code runs. Design within them and restarts won't bite you. The current watchdog limits and timeouts are as follows.

constants for yaduf-fahag:
BUDGETS = {
    "kelix": 528,
    "briwyn": 734,
}

Night-shift staff: Floor 4 of the Tellhaven Building opens this week. After 21:00, access is via the rear stairwell only; the lifts are locked out overnight during the settling period. Complete a walk-through of the new floor once per shift and log it. The stairwell keypad accepts the code below.

badge for yahop-fawep: bdg-XBKXI-68071

Finance Review Summary — Corvane Product Line Pricing

Prepared for sales leads.

Our review of the Corvane line shows current list prices sit roughly 8% below comparable offerings, while gross margin has slipped to 31% due to component cost inflation. We recommend a staged increase: 4% at the next catalog refresh, with a further 3% contingent on renewal rates holding. Discount authority should be tightened to 10% without director approval. Volume customers will receive advance notice. The rationale tied to our broader plans is noted below.

board note of tahog-yagef: Headcount on the Ralael team goes from 9 to 80 by the end of April. Gross margin on Ralael came in at 15 percent against a plan of 5 percent.

Runbook 4.2 — Courier change after missed pick-up

If the primary carrier (Stonegate Freight) misses a scheduled window, do not rebook with them the same day. Transfer the consignment to the backup carrier, Merrow Dispatch, and update the manifest to show the new driver name. The confidential hand-over instruction for the replacement driver is recorded directly below.

handover note for yagep-tagef: the fenok sorwyn courier leaves the fraok sileth sorax ledger at gate 2873 under passcode 476683